About the Mercedes-Benz EQS
The Mercedes-Benz EQS is a 5-seater sedan available with Electric engine options and Automatic transmission. Priced from ₹1.30 Crore (ex-showroom), it competes in the super_luxury-size segment of the Indian market. With a 4.4/5 rating from 41 owners, it remains a popular choice among buyers.
